This article discusses the development, state-of-the-art and applications of exergy analysis and thermoeconomics (exergoeconomics). The latter is a relatively new method that combines exergy with conventional concepts from engineering economics to evaluate and optimize the design and performance of energy systems. This paper is written mainly for the person interested in applying thermoeconomics to an energy system. It reviews the history of exergy analysis and thermoeconomics, the performance evaluation of an energy system from the viewpoints of the second law of thermodynamics and thermoeconomics as well as applications of thermoeconomic optimization techniques.
